What is the ICD 9 code for mitral valve disease?

2012 ICD-9-CM Diagnosis Code 424.0 Mitral valve disorders Short description: Mitral valve disorder. ICD-9-CM 424.0is a billable medical code that can be used to indicate a diagnosis on a reimbursement claim, however, 424.0should only be used for claims with a date of service on or before September 30, 2015.

Is a heart murmur the same as MVP?

The term “heart murmur” refers to an abnormal sound in the heart caused by chaotic or turbulent blood flow. In the case of MVP, blood flowing back into left atrium — a condition known as mitral valve regurgitation — can cause a murmur. The sound of an MVP murmur is a swishing or whooshing noise.

What is the ICD-10 code for mitral valve prolapse?

ICD-10 code I34. 1 for Nonrheumatic mitral (valve) prolapse is a medical classification as listed by WHO under the range - Diseases of the circulatory system .

What type of murmur is mitral valve prolapse?

In MVP, the mid-systolic click is followed by a late systolic murmur. This finding is commonly heard at the apex.

Is mitral valve prolapse considered congenital?

Idiopathic mitral valve prolapse may be congenital in some patients, but recognition may be delayed until adolescence or adulthood. Associated complicating issues include cardiac arrhythmia, heart failure secondary to severe MR (rare), and, occasionally, thromboembolic events.

Is mitral valve prolapse and regurgitation the same thing?

In mitral valve prolapse, the valve flaps bulge (prolapse) into the upper left chamber (atrium) during each heartbeat. Mitral valve prolapse can cause blood to leak backward, a condition called mitral valve regurgitation.

What causes mitral valve insufficiency?

Possible causes of mitral insufficiency include: Mitral prolapse, a common heart defect in which the valve flaps bulge into the left atrium every time the heart contracts, preventing the valve from closing tightly. Damaged tissue cords, which anchor the flaps of the mitral heart valve.
